Weather Alert Skill
Proactively monitor weather conditions and alert when thresholds are exceeded. Uses free APIs (wttr.in, Open-Meteo) with no API key required.

Sun 23: 🌧️ 8-14°C | Rain 60%3. Smart Alerts
Set threshold-based alerts that trigger notifications:
- Temperature: Above/below a threshold (°C)
- Rain: Precipitation probability exceeding a %
- Snow: Snowfall depth exceeding mm
- Wind: Sustained speed exceeding km/h
- UV: UV index exceeding a threshold
- Pressure: Barometric pressure dropping/rising rapidly
- Frost: Risk of frost (temperature below 0°C overnight)

Change: -1°C from yesterdayConfiguration
config.yaml defines default location and alert thresholds:
default_location:
name: "Prague"
lat: 50.0755
lon: 14.4378
alerts:
rain_threshold: 60 # % probability
temp_min: 5 # °C below which to alert
temp_max: 30 # °C above which to alert
wind_max: 40 # km/h
snow_depth: 5 # cm
uv_max: 7
frost_threshold: 0 # °C
notification:
method: "exec-event" # How alerts are delivered
schedule_check: "6h" # Auto-check intervalData Sources
- Primary: Open-Meteo API (free, no key, global coverage)
- Secondary: wttr.in (quick lookups, human-readable)
- Fallback: OpenWeatherMap (if API key configured)
Error Handling
- API timeout → show cached data with staleness warning
- Location not found → suggest nearest match
- Rate limit → wait and retry (Open-Meteo: 1000 requests/hour free)
